PROCEDURE
实验过程
A mixture of (1-methyl-5-oxopyrrolidin-2-yl)methyl 4-methylbenzenesulfonate (196 g, 0.73 mol), sodium azide (142 g, 2.19 mol) and N-methyl-2-pyrrolidinone (800 ml) was heated to 80° C. for two hours, cooled, diluted with diethyl ether (3 L) and filtered through a pad of silica gel. The silica gel pad was washed with 1 L of a mixture of methanol:diethyl ether (5:1). The combined filtrates were concentrated in vacuo. The residue was subsequently treated with a suspension of sodium hydride in mineral oil (60%, 44 g, 1.1 mol) at 10-15° C. under rapid stirring for two hours followed by the addition of lithium iodide (155 g, 1.1 mol). The reaction mixture was allowed to warm to 25° C. for 3 hours. The unreacted sodium hydride was quenched with water. The mixture was diluted with dioxane (1.5 L) and diethyl ether (5 L) and filtered through a plug of silica gel. The silica gel plug was then washed with ether. The combined filtrates were concentrated, the residue was dissolved in dioxane (2 L), cooled to 0° C., and triphenylphosphine (191 g, 0.73 mol) was added at 0° C. for 1 hour. The reaction mixture was stirred at 25° C. for 10 hours, then water (25 mL) and aqueous ammonia (1 mL, 25%) were added, and the mixture was refluxed for two hours, cooled, and evaporated. The residue was dissolved in isopropanol (2.5 L), and to the solution was added a solution of oxalic acid (88 g, 0.7 mol) in isopropanol (1 L). The precipitate that formed was filtered, washed with isopropanol (1 L), and dried to give the title compound as the oxalate salt.
